This Winnebago 31CR is titled and registered as a 2010 according to the chassis VIN, but was actually built by Winnebago as a 2011 model.
If you're in the market for a Class C motor home that will sleep up to 8 people, this 2010 Winnebago Chalet 31CR is for you. Plus...the seller encourages you to see it for yourself and welcomes you to have it inspected.
Built on the reliable Ford E-450 cut-away van chassis powered by the renowned Triton V-10 (305 hp) engine, the Chalet offers all the comforts of home in an easy-to-drive, smooth-riding motor home.
The 31CR floorplan features a dinette/sleeper, sofa/sleeper, full-service kitchen, a queen+ size cabover bed, full bath, and a master bedroom with a walk-around queen bed. The dinette and sofa are situated in the Chalet's driver-side slide.
The current seller has added numerous removable shelves to some cabinets and closets to make storage well-organized and conveniently accessible. Additionally, all owner's manuals (original OEM), including the original packet, are included with the coach.
Included with this 2010 Winnebago Chalet 31CR are a Blue Ox tow bar, tow bar to tow vehicle connectors (one locking, one manual), two safety cables, an electrical cable for tow car tail/brake/turn lights, and a Brake Buddy system (tow car brake assist).
